I have news- and you are the first to hear it. As of Wed, the University of Miami has decided to move forward with a trailblazing idea that I am so excited about. The University officially created the
“University of Miami Cosmetic Medicine and Research Institute.”
I have been asked to direct it- yea! We will combine cosmetic dermatology, aesthetic plastic surgery, facial plastic surgery and oculoplastic surgery and nutrition under one roof. Our goal is to work together to begin research into the genetics of skin type and stem cells and their role in skin type. It is a huge initiative that has kept me so busy this summer.
